For Aidan Kleinschmit, trying to get the upper hand over white mold disease in soybeans used to involve a frustrating amount of guesswork.

White mold can lurk in soybean fields undetected for weeks, causing significant damage before any visible symptoms appear. Kleinschmit says his annual struggle with the disease turned a corner this past season when he decided to trial the use of CropVoice from InnerPlant.

“I remember they sent out an alert on a Saturday night about white mold being detected, and by Monday we had decided we were going to treat,” recounts Kleinschmit, who farms in northeast Nebraska with his dad and brother.

“That put us way ahead of the white mold, because by the time you see it, some damage is done,” Kleinschmit adds. “You might get disease suppression from a fungicide at that point, but you’re going to have some yield loss.”
